- What does Boone Community School District spend the most on?
- Based on 1,314 tracked contracts, Boone Community School District spends most on Capital Projects (914), Grants (133), Recreation & Community Services (113), Administration & Finance (80), and Education & Training (74). Contract types include TRANSPORTATION, SUPPLIES, MAINTENANCE, OTHER, and PROFESSIONAL_SERVICES. - Who are Boone Community School District's current vendors?
- Boone Community School District currently works with vendors including CIT CHARTERS INC, BOONE ACE HARDWARE, CHUCK'S PIANO SERVICE, HOUGHTON MIFFLIN HARCOURT, ALL AMERICAN TURF BEAUTY, CAMP HANTESA, ACCO UNLIMITED CORPORATION, LASER RESOURCES, ASSETGENIE INC, and OFFICE OF AUDITOR OF STATE. These vendors span contract types like TRANSPORTATION, SUPPLIES, MAINTENANCE, OTHER, and PROFESSIONAL_SERVICES.
